Description
Description
In this position...
You will use your technical expertise to make driving safer, easier and better for our customers. The Advance Driver Assistance Technology (ADAS) team develops state-of-the-art software and algorithms to deliver best-in-class features like adaptive cruise control, automatic emergency braking, blind spot monitoring, driver monitoring, and 360 camera systems.
We are seeking a highly driven engineer responsible for the core development work for ADAS sensors. You would lead hardware and software core development and own requirements for these systems that control ADAS features across all vehicle programs.
Responsibilities
What you'll do...
Lead Core design work for ADAS components per the Global Product Development System process on various vehicle programs. Provide cost-efficient and quality parts on time, maintaining ownership and governance of component-specific robustness quality documentation (DFMEA, DVP&R, SCCAF, etc.). Lead the Sourcing Process, including investment, piece price, and tooling cost reviews, and prepare initial and final sourcing documents including ESOW, Engineering Specifications, System and Component Requirements. Manage and execute software technical design reviews and releases for prototype, production, and service Lead and perform Failure Mode Avoidance and Functional Safety analyses to examine potential failure modes and design suitable prevention strategies. Conduct Technical Design Reviews, interfacing with Ford application activities and supplier engineering (software, hardware, mechanical, etc.). Lead in the creation and signoff of E/E information like WCCA, Device Transmittals, Specifications, and Electrical Schematics. Support Vehicle Operations activities to determine appropriate assembly and testing processes. Interface with other engineers, Vehicle Engineering, suppliers, and management to ensure compliance with required specifications and efficient critical decision-making. Support program-related work such as Bill of Materials (BOM), integration and packaging, parts release, requirements compliance, Engineering Signoff, 2-pagers, AIMs, FMA, Subsystem/Supplier work plans, DVP&R, and Engineering Sign-off. Analyze data, identify root causes of issues, and develop corrective actions to optimize processes and achieve desired outcomes. Strong systems engineering approach to problem-solving and design. Drive troubleshooting and development of solutions for Hardware, Software, and packaging issues found during validation and launch using problem-solving best practices (8D, Is/Is not, 3L5W, fishbones, etc.). Support prototype builds and vehicle launch, which may require travel. Identify validation, durability, and functional testing required for a given program’s change scope. Support ongoing warranty reduction and improvements.
Qualifications
You'll bring...
BS in Electrical or Mechanical Engineering or strongly related equivalent Experience with packaging electronic modules and components in vehicles 3+ years of experience in Hardware Design of E/E components. 7+ years of experience with Automotive Component or Subsystem Product Development tools and processes. Strong understanding and application of engineering disciplines (engineering specifications, systems engineering, design validation, failure mode analysis, 8D, Six Sigma, etc.). An expertise in analyzing and resolving complex issues. Strong teamwork and collaboration skills, self-motivated, proactive, eager to take responsibility, and deliver results with minimal supervision. Outstanding supplier relationship skills to coach and lead suppliers as required. Excellent leadership, communication, and project management skills. Ability to quickly learn the job (with mentoring from others) and then be able to self-lead the D&R Application work on programs. Ability to clearly and concisely communicate and interact with others, both orally and in writing. Ability to travel Even better you, my have...
MSEE or advanced degree preferred. 5+ years of E/E Layout, WCCA, or other industrialization of electronics experience. Experience with ADAS sensing technologies (e.g., ECU, camera, radar, lidar, ultrasonic). Electrical and Mechanical subsystems, brackets design experience. Ability to interface with cross-functional teams and champion issue resolution to get the job done. Strong knowledge of E/E Systems and how E/E components interface with other vehicle systems. Motivation to bring new technologies from concept to production in a short time period. Diagnostic tools and troubleshooting familiarity (DET, CANAlyzer, DTCs, DIDs etc.). Thorough understanding of vehicle electrical systems and electrical design/development processes. Understanding of production, industrialization, and PPAP processes.
